Can I do the Senior Paralegal Diploma in 6 months by doing all three subjects in a term?

0

Yes, but we advise that you rather do one or two subjects as opposed to all three subjects if you are working or have other commitments. The reason for this is that if you do all three subjects, the workload can be very demanding, especially for those who are employed during the day. Ideally you could start with one subject and, if you find you are managing well, take two in the next term. We also advise that, when taking two subjects, you do Civil Litigation and Debt Collecting together and Wills & Estates and Criminal Law & Procedure together.
